Residential pest control services involve professional treatments designed to eliminate and prevent common household pests. These services typically include thorough inspections to identify pest activity and entry points, followed by targeted treatments to remove pests such as ants, roaches, spiders, rodents, and other unwanted critters. Service providers may use a combination of baiting, trapping, and residual insecticides to ensure pests are effectively eradicated and do not return. Regular maintenance visits can help homeowners keep their living spaces pest-free, especially in areas prone to infestations.

Many pest problems stem from pests seeking food, water, and shelter within or around a home. Common issues include ant invasions in kitchens, cockroach outbreaks in bathrooms, spider webs in basements, or rodent activity in attics and walls. These pests can cause discomfort, damage property, and in some cases, pose health risks through the transmission of germs or allergens. Residential pest control addresses these concerns by removing pests and implementing preventative measures to reduce the likelihood of future infestations, helping homeowners maintain a safe and comfortable living environment.

The overview below groups typical Residential Pest Control proj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in South Houston, TX.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ine pest control services like termite treatments or pest inspections range from $250 to $600. Many standard jobs fall within this middle range, covering common household pest issues in South Houston, TX.

Monthly or Quarterly Treatments - Ongoing pest management plans usually cost between $40 and $70 per visit, with many homeowners opting for regular schedules to prevent infestations. These recurring services help maintain pest-free conditions over time.

Full Pest Extermination - Larger, more complex projects such as extensive rodent or termite infestations can reach $1,000 to $3,000 or more, depending on the scope and severity. Fewer projects push into these higher tiers, often involving multiple treatments or extensive repairs.

Complete Property Replacement - In rare cases where significant damage occurs, full replacement of affected structures or extensive treatment efforts can exceed $5,000. Such projects are less common and typically involve significant structural or infestation issues requiring comprehensive solutions.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of pests do residential pest control services target? Local contractors typically handle common household pests such as ants, roaches, spiders, termites, and rodents in South Houston, TX and nearby areas.

How do pest control treatments work in residential settings? Service providers often use various methods like baiting, trapping, or applying treatments to eliminate pests and prevent future infestations.

Are residential pest control treatments safe for children and pets? Many local service providers use treatments designed to be safe for households with children and pets, but it's best to discuss specific concerns with the contractor.

What should homeowners do before a pest control treatment? Homeowners are usually advised to clear treated areas, store food properly, and follow any specific instructions provided by the service provider.

How can residents prevent future pest problems? Local pros often recommend regular inspections, sealing entry points, and maintaining cleanliness to reduce the likelihood of pests returning.
